Некоторые технологии, которые помогают обеспечить быструю передачу видеоконтента в облачные хранилища:
Объектное хранилище. cloud.vk.com В нём можно хранить практически неограниченный объём контента, при этом количество роликов не влияет на скорость загрузки. cloud.vk.com Пользователи обращаются напрямую к нужным файлам, поэтому не возникает задержек. cloud.vk.com
Перекодирование видео частями. cloud.vk.com Из хранилища скачивается кусок исходника, он транскодируется и закачивается обратно в хранилище в виде фрагмента перекодированного видео. cloud.vk.com Благодаря такому подходу в месте обработки видео не нужно хранить большие временные файлы, а сеть не перегружается закачкой объёмных файлов. cloud.vk.com
Сеть доставки контента (CDN). cloud.vk.com Контент дублируется на промежуточных узлах — серверах, размещённых в разных географических зонах. cloud.vk.com Например, для жителей Владивостока видео будет подгружаться с узла, размещённого в Приморском крае. cloud.vk.com
Протоколы адаптивного видеостриминга. habr.com Например, HLS (HTTP Live Streaming) и DASH (Dynamic Adaptive Streaming over HTTP). habr.com Они отвечают за то, чтобы, если у пользователя ухудшилось качество связи, воспроизведение не прервалось, а просто уменьшилось разрешение видео. habr.com
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.